real-debrid-downloader/src/shared
Sucukdeluxe faece1cf26 feat(megadebrid): add API mode with toggle and provider labels
- Add Mega-Debrid API support (connectUser + getLink endpoints)
- API mode preferred by default, with automatic web fallback on failure
- User toggle "Mega-Debrid bevorzugt über API" in settings UI
- Provider labels now show source: "Mega-Debrid (API)" or "Mega-Debrid (Web)"
- sourceLabel propagated through all provider result paths
- API session token cached for 20 minutes with auto-invalidation
- Remove megaWebUnrestrict requirement for Mega-Debrid provider config

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-06 10:51:31 +01:00
..
ipc.ts Add Real-Debrid web-login as alternative to manual API token 2026-03-06 05:42:34 +01:00
preload-api.ts Add Real-Debrid web-login as alternative to manual API token 2026-03-06 05:42:34 +01:00
types.ts feat(megadebrid): add API mode with toggle and provider labels 2026-03-06 10:51:31 +01:00